Trumps Restaurant Review

Trump National Golf Club located on the luxurious Palos Verdes Peninsula just thirty minutes south of Downtown Los Angeles, Trump National serves as the perfect
busy executive’s getaway. Club amenities are second to none. From the
moment you turn down Trump National Drive, the spectacular views
and exceptional service embrace you like no place else.



Trump National Golf Club proudly offers three unique dining opportunities. The Golfer’s Lounge, the most casual of the three restaurants, is a perfect place to
relax after a game of golf and catch the big game. The Café Pacific, an
upscale casual dining restaurant, is known for its creative menu
that features eclectic twists and the freshest of ingredients. 

   

Our dining experience at the Café Pacific was simply divine and you will immediately sense a welcoming ambience reminiscent of old world Italy. Renaissance décor
adorns the walls above plush, inviting luxurious red velvet seating, while gentle
music fills the air. The impressive menu allows you to imagine yourself worlds
away, as the Café Pacific boasts one of the most extensive selections of authentic California-Asian cuisine. Whether selecting one of Executive Chef - Kevin Aidukas’seafood specialties, rich pasta dishes, or aged prime steaks,
a deliciously authentic meal and delightfully memorable experience awaits.

I eagerly picked up the wine list, whose pages offer one of the best selections in
the city. I was impressed by the “wines by the stem” selection alone; it ranged
from familiar to surprisingly high-end, allowing guests with exquisite tastes
to be satisfied with just a glass. French, Italian, and California wines
were particularly well-represented.

  

I started with my favorite Veuve Cliquot Champagne
and my guest opted for his Long Island Ice Tea.

Executive Chef - Kevin Aidukas offers an array of varied and creative starters,
adding a bit of variety to the classic steak house meal. We settled on a variety of appetizers that looked so great that we could not resist: the Panko Fried Calamari,
the Charcuterie Plate, with a variety of assorted imported meats and cheeses, a
great way to start, and the Pan Fried Dungeness Crab Cakes, also

upon our server eager recommendation, Phyllo Wrapped Baked Brie with Fresh Fruit, Tree Ripened Peach Chutney, one of the best baked brie we have had in a long time also we tried the Fried Maine Baby Scallops & Florida Rock Shrimp and the
Butter Poached Maine Lobster, seared Potato Dumplings, Chanterelle
Mushroom, Baby Corn, English Peas, Haricot Verts and Herb Butter.
They arrived, of course, exactly at the same time, our team
of servers simultaneously placing the plates on the table.

All of these appetizers I must say that each bite was sublime—mild, silky
mingling with sweet, smoky and spicy flavors. I would certainly
rate each one a 10 in my scale from 1-10.

As far as soups and salads, we also were tempted to try the New England Clam Chowder Herb Buttermilk Biscuit, and the Maine Lobster Salad with Romaine
Hearts, Avocado, Boiled Egg, Grilled Sweet Corn, Pancetta Wheel, Watermelon Radish, CA Mine Shaft Blue Cheese, and Mustard Tarragon Vinaigrette.

Our mouths lingering over flavorful starters while anticipating entrees to come, it
was time for a refreshing interlude. Café Pacific’s lobster salad fit the bill perfectly.
Mustard Tarragon Vinaigrette dressing covered crisp romaine and silky Bibb
lettuce, mixed with sliced boiled egg, Grilled Sweet Corn, Pancetta Wheel, Watermelon Radish, CA Mine Shaft Blue Cheese As if to ensure decadence
even in a salad, blue cheese and bacon crumbles garnished the dish. Each
bite was creamy and refreshing, the clearly-fresh vegetables bursting
with moist flavor and the lobster was also very good and tasty.

It takes little to spot Café Pacific flagship entree on the menu: Mesquite Wood
Grilled Certified Angus 14oz. Ribeye; aged Cheddar Smoked Bacon Mashed Potatoes, Bloomsdale Spinach, Grilled Asparagus, Portobello Mushroom
Comfit, needless to say, it took little to persuade us to order this steak,
simply delicious and the Ribeye was melting in your mouth.

For our other entree, my guest choice was the Mesquite Wood Grilled Certified Angus 8oz. Filet Mignon; Chive Infused Mashed Potatoes, Grilled Asparagus,
Oven Dried Tomato, Caramelized Sweet Onions, Chanterelle Mushroom Red Wine Sauce. Steaks are prepared medium-rare ensuring a solid sear and short cooking time. Juices are sealed in, steaks cooked to perfection. Each bite was better than the last.

Also, per our server’s suggestion, we should try the Pan Roasted Petrale Sole Parmesan, oven roasted Tomato Risotto with Buffalo Mozzarella, Pea Shoot
Tendrils, English Peas, Grilled Asparagus, Meyer Lemon Casper Butter
Sauce, very good and the risotto reminded my of my mother’s
home made one, which she brought the recipe from Italy.

And the last one was a surprise by the chef, he insisted we tried the Mesquite Wood Grilled Alaskan King Crab Legs, with Herb Roasted Fingerling Potatoes, Braised Cipollini Onions, Haricot Verts, Baby Corn, Roasted Garlic Lemon Butter. The
crab legs were succulent and supple, the pale white flesh eagerly absorbing
a clarified butter sauce to reach decadent heights. The
garlic lemon was perfect for this dish combo.

When your meal consists of filet mignon and fish, dessert hardly seems necessary, yet we saw no reason to cut our indulgent meal short. The Grand Marnier Soufflé was a sweet tooth’s dream: white chocolate woven into a moist, almost fudgy soufflé surrounded by a pool of chocolate truffle sauce, and the Baked Alaska also
delicious and beautifully presented was a wonderfully playful
end to an astoundingly elegant, refined meal.

On the way out, we paused in the tiny alcove between the bar and the exit. Elegantly appointed with a gorgeous fireplace, it afforded one last moment of calm before stepping out into the night. Like the sports figures and celebrities whose
autographed photos filled the walls, we agreed: Café
Pacific had our seal of approval.



And lastly, Trump’s, the golf club’s newest fine dining addition, offers world-class dining, an exceptional wine list, and service you would expect with a name like Trump’s. For breakfast, lunch, dinner, or in-between, Trump National offers
the perfect setting for a casual get-together, or a lavish evening out, do
not miss it, absolutely worth your driving!
